Lifelong Clinton County resident, Arlene Jeanette Ploughe, 87, of rural Frankfort, passed away July 30, 2025 at her home with her family by her side. She was born November 6, 1937 in Frankfort, IN to the late Kenneth & Joyce (Dunn) Wiles. She married Dale McKinney Ploughe at the First Baptist Church, Frankfort on October 4, 1959 and he survives.
